Detailed Description

   template<typename _Tp, std::size_t _Nm>struct std::array< _Tp, _Nm >
       A standard container for storing a fixed size sequence of elements.

       Meets the requirements of a container, a reversible container, and a sequence.

       Sets support random access iterators.

       Parameters:
           Tp Type of element. Required to be a complete type.
           N Number of elements.
